The global market for home use blood pressure monitors is experiencing steady growth, projected to reach $2552.4 million in 2025 and maintain a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 5% through 2033. This expansion is driven by several key factors. The rising prevalence of hypertension and cardiovascular diseases globally fuels demand for convenient and accessible home monitoring solutions. An aging population, increasingly aware of their health and proactively managing chronic conditions, further contributes to market growth. Technological advancements, such as the development of more accurate, user-friendly, and connected devices (e.g., Bluetooth enabled monitors syncing with health apps), enhance the appeal of home blood pressure monitoring. The growing adoption of telehealth and remote patient monitoring programs also creates opportunities for integration of these devices within larger healthcare ecosystems. Furthermore, increasing disposable incomes in developing economies are driving greater affordability and access to these devices. The market is segmented by device type (upper-arm, wrist, and others) and distribution channels (online and offline), with upper-arm monitors currently holding the largest market share due to their established accuracy and ease of use. Competitive landscape is dynamic, with major players like OMRON, Yuwell, and A&D continuously innovating and expanding their product lines. Geographical expansion, especially within emerging markets in Asia-Pacific and developing economies in Latin America and Africa, holds significant potential for future growth.
While the market enjoys positive momentum, certain challenges exist. The potential for inaccurate readings due to user error can limit adoption, particularly among older or less tech-savvy populations. Price sensitivity in certain market segments and the need for continuous calibration or replacement of devices can present obstacles to market penetration. Stringent regulatory requirements and quality control standards also contribute to the complexity of market entry and product development. Despite these restraints, the long-term outlook for the home use blood pressure monitor market remains positive, with sustained growth fueled by an aging population, increasing healthcare awareness, and continuous technological advancements. Further segmentation based on features like advanced data analysis and integration with other health monitoring devices will likely become increasingly important in shaping market dynamics.

Several key factors are driving the remarkable growth of the home blood pressure monitor market. The most significant is the aging global population, with a substantial increase in the number of individuals susceptible to hypertension. This demographic shift necessitates increased access to convenient and affordable blood pressure monitoring solutions. Furthermore, the rising prevalence of cardiovascular diseases, including hypertension, is a major contributor. Early detection and management of hypertension are crucial for preventing serious health complications, leading to increased demand for home monitoring devices. Technological advancements, such as the development of more accurate, user-friendly, and connected devices, are also pushing market expansion. The availability of wrist-based and upper-arm monitors, along with advanced features like irregular heartbeat detection, contributes to broader adoption. Increased consumer awareness of cardiovascular health and the benefits of regular blood pressure monitoring play a significant role. Proactive health management is becoming increasingly important, leading to higher demand for home monitoring solutions. Finally, the rising accessibility and affordability of these devices, coupled with growing support from healthcare providers promoting regular home monitoring, creates a positive feedback loop accelerating market growth.
Despite the substantial growth potential, several challenges and restraints impact the home blood pressure monitor market. Accuracy concerns remain a significant hurdle, with inconsistent readings potentially leading to misdiagnosis and inappropriate treatment. Ensuring the reliability and accuracy of these devices is crucial to maintain consumer trust and prevent adverse health outcomes. The competitive landscape, characterized by a large number of manufacturers, can lead to price wars and reduced profit margins for some players. Maintaining innovation and differentiation in a crowded market presents a constant challenge. Regulatory hurdles and varying certification standards across different countries can complicate market entry and expansion for manufacturers. Navigating diverse regulatory landscapes requires significant investment and effort. Data privacy and security issues associated with connected devices also pose a challenge. Concerns about data breaches and the potential misuse of sensitive health information necessitate robust security measures. Finally, ensuring adequate consumer education about proper usage and interpretation of blood pressure readings is critical. Misunderstanding of results can lead to inaccurate self-management and potentially harmful consequences.
